New member speccing Cooper S

Hi Guys and gals,

Great forum with lots of excellent info that I have been trawling through before posting this. I'm on the verge of putting a deposit down on a Mini Cooper S but just wanted to check with you all that I am speccing correctly and just wanted to ask a few questions as well. So here goes.

Astro Black
Rooster Red Viper Stripes (I think this makes the car look really mean)
JCW Aero kit (with black and red viper stripes this will look really tough IMHO)
Chilli Pack
Cloth/Leather (Rooster Red to match viper stripes)
Flame spoke alloy wheels (£70 option with chilli pack)
Auto Climate Control (£230 with chilli pack)
Visibility Pack
Hi Fi Speaker System
DAB Radio
Bluetooth Phone Kit
TLC pack

Possible other options I could spec:

I was thinking of the following:

Piano Black Trim: thing is I may go for the JCW carbon trim depending on cost
Chrome Interior Line: is this worth it? Especially considering I may go JCW interior
Comfort Access: does anyone find this particularly useful and is it worth £350
Heated Seats: If I have cloth/leather, not sure if I need these.

And some final questions:

Can I get the Alcantara JCW steering wheel if I go for the MFSW
How does bluetooth work? Is their a cradle? Does it transfer phonebook?
How does the Ipod kit work? Does it come with full tracks on the dash etc.?
Am thinking of Alcantara/Carbon JCW gearshift, handbrake, gear gaiter, does anyone know these costs?

Sorry for bombarding with all the questions but am very excited about this.

Thanks for any help,

Anis

Hi
i am also quite new to mini2 but have just ordered my cooper s and have been looking at most of these options. i'll try and answer a few of you questions.


I have speced chrome line interior as i perfer it to the silver trim you get normally and with a black car i think this will go better.
Comfort access i personally dont think is worth £350 there are much better things to spend the money on.
The heated seats a really nice but if you dont have full leather then you seats wont really get that cold.
The bluetooth is mounted in the arm rest and there are different cradles you can get to fit your phone im not sure about the phone book thing.
the Ipod kit is a waste of money for you as you dont have sat nav so the song names wont appear and all it will do is charge the ipod the r56 comes with an aux in and that will do the same as the ipod kit but wont charge it.
as for the other stuff i have no idea about prices i hope this helps you a bit

Quote: Originally Posted by jjdurkin (original)
Hi
the Ipod kit is a waste of money for you as you dont have sat nav so the song names wont appear and all it will do is charge the ipod the r56 comes with an aux in and that will do the same as the ipod kit but wont charge it.

Not strictly true mate. The ipod functionality through the new interface is identical whether you have NAV or not, and is far better that the AUX connection. See some of the other ipod related threads on here.
